About this work

This sketch shows a sheep curled around two lambs, all huddled close together. The lines are soft and smudged, like pencil on paper, with no sharp edges. The animals’ wool looks fuzzy, and their faces are simple but warm. The drawing feels quick and loose, almost like a sketchbook doodle. It’s not polished—just a quiet moment caught on paper.
